🔑 增強重點摘要
- •Google.org is committing $30 million to the Global AI for Science Impact Challenge, an open call for researchers, nonprofits, and social enterprises globally to use AI for scientific breakthroughs[2][3]
- •The initiative provides access to frontier AI for Science models including AlphaFold, AlphaGenome, AI Co-scientist, and Earth AI, with India positioned as a key focus region having over 180,000 AlphaFold users[2]
- •Selected awardees receive engineering support, expert mentorship, and infrastructure through a Google.org Accelerator to scale discoveries, with participation in hackathons and community contests[2]
- •The challenge is part of Google DeepMind's broader National Partnerships for AI initiative, working with governments to broaden access to frontier AI capabilities for national priorities[3]
- •AlphaFold has been freely available and used by over 3 million researchers across 190+ countries, with more than one-third working in low- and middle-income countries, demonstrating proven impact in scientific discovery[5]

🛠️ 技術深入
• AlphaFold: AI system capable of accurately predicting protein structure and interactions of proteins, DNA, RNA, and ligands; freely available database used by 3+ million researchers globally[5] • AlphaGenome: AI model predicting which mutations fuel cancer and impact gene functions, enabling personalized therapy development[5] • AI Co-scientist: Multi-agent AI system acting as virtual scientific collaborator; studies show it independently proposes hypotheses researchers spent years developing, with applications in drug repurposing and antibiotic resistance research[5] • Earth AI: Foundation models using cross-modal reasoning for geospatial insights in environmental monitoring and disaster response; deployed for monsoon predictions to 38 million Indian farmers with 6+ day advance riverine flood prediction across 150+ countries[5] • Integration with Gemini: Advanced reasoning capabilities powering Earth AI and supporting automated laboratory research in materials science[6]
